Glaston's Lawsuits Against North Glass and Land Glass Are Proceeding

Date: 13 June 2012

On the 8th of May 2012 Glaston informed that it had started legal proceedings against Luoyang North Glass Technologies Co., Ltd (“North Glass”) regarding patent infringement case.

Respectively on the 15th of May 2012 Glaston informed that the same type of proceedings had been started against Luoyang Land Glass Technologies Co., Ltd.
